The Monterey Bay Aquarium Series is a personal photo project that explores the beauty, complexity, and emotion of marine life in one of the most respected aquariums in the world. Using a Nikon D60, I documented sea creatures in carefully recreated natural habitats, emphasizing mood, light, and composition to evoke the serenity and awe of ocean life. This series is about more than just aquatic animals—it’s about observing life behind glass and creating a connection between human and habitat through color, motion, and shadow.
